WATERTOWN, N.Y.
— Charles L. Schindler, 87, formerly of Stone Circle,
died Wednesday, Jan. 11, at Samaritan Keep Home where he had resided since May 2009.
Born Sept. 17, 1924, in New York City, a son of Charles and Johanna Timm
Schindler, he graduated from Sayville High School in the class of 1942 and later that year, in
November, he enlisted in the Navy.
Upon the expiration of his enlistment in 1946, he was honorably discharged as a
motor machinist mate first class.
Charles and his brother, John, established Schindler Bros. Flower Growers, Bohemia,
N.Y. Later, he was employed by Al Saffer & Co. until his retirement in 1992.
He married Frances D. Vrana, of East Islip, N.Y., on Oct. 1,
1949, at St. Mark's Episcopal Church, Islip. After residing in Sayville for most of their married life, the couple moved to Watertown in 2003.
Surviving are his wife, Frances D. Schindler, Watertown; a daughter and her husband, Gail C. and Donald S. Butterfield, Watertown; a son and his wife, The Very Reverend Gary C. and Virginia M. Schindler, Springville,
N.Y.; a sister, Elizabeth Schwarting, Sayville, N.Y.; five grandchildren, three great-granddaughters, two great-grandsons, nieces, and nephews.
A brother, John, died before him.
